Taxonomy Code 173000000X
Display Name Legal Medicine
Taxonomy Group Other Service Providers
Taxonomy Classification Legal Medicine
Definition The specialty areas of medicine concerned with matters of, and relations with, substantive law and legal institutions; such as the conduct of medical examinations at crime scenes, performance of autopsies, giving of expert medical testimony in judicial proceedings, medical treatment of inmates of penal institutions, the practice of trauma medicine in law enforcement settings, and other clinical practice and medical science applications in the fields of law, law enforcement, and corrections.
Effective Date September 30, 2009
